Why NCAA changes won't only benefit top-tier schools like Alabama

But some Alabama booster will just buy all the recruits … the smaller schools don’t stand a chance … college athletics is forever ruined...

That’s the wailing you are hearing now that the NCAA will allow players to profit off their name, image and likeness.

The theory: Some crazy Bama backer will promise a top recruit piles of cash to endorse the company he or she owns, not because there is any bottom-line value, but to help the Crimson Tide win. So you get Tua Tagovailoa (or insert name of anonymous four-star offensive tackle) as the official spokesman of Houndstooth Business Consulting.
